Larry Franks and Dr. Ellen BerelsonThe success of the Center for Hearing and Communication today and over the past half century is due, in large part, to the extraordinary contributions of the Berelson family. From 1959 to 1991, Irving P. Berelson served as President of our Board of Directors, leading with compassion and vision. Irving's daughter Ellen continues his legacy of leadership through her distinguished and longstanding service on our Board of Directors and generosity as a philanthropic supporter.
We were thrilled to have the Berelson family on hand recently, along with past and present Board members, for the unveiling of the Berelson Hearing Technology Center at our New York office. The Berelson Center is a testament to a caring family's commitment to the success of CHC and to a better life for people with hearing loss.
